CoDev (codev.com) is a company that builds global offshore teams for businesses in software development, support operations, and marketing. It positions itself as a provider of pre-vetted, handpicked talent with supporting infrastructure and implementation services. According to its site, clients can reduce costs by up to 70% and retain talent 2.5 times longer than conventional hiring. CoDev targets companies seeking to scale capabilities cost-effectively through managed offshore staffing.

CoDev offers offshore team-building services across three main categories: software development teams, support operations teams, and marketing teams. Its service model includes sourcing and vetting talent, providing operational infrastructure, and managing implementation to integrate offshore teams with client organizations. These services are designed to help companies scale faster while reducing costs and improving talent retention.
